Benz, Nordwestmecklenburg

Benz is a municipality in the northeast of the county Northwest in Mecklenburg -Vorpommern ( Germany ). The community is managed by the Office Neuburg, located in the municipality of the same name.

Geography

The municipality Benz east of the city of Wismar is located in a hilly, wooded area.

For Benz includes the districts Gamehl, Goldebee, Kalsow and Warkstorf.

History

Benz was founded by the Holy Spirit pin in Wismar; the other present-day districts were originally farms. The seat of the former Kirch game was in Goldebee ( first mentioned in 1321 ). On the Preensberg was until 1385 a moth of the knight Heinrich von Bülow Gen. Grotekop; it was destroyed in a criminal action by Lübeck against Mecklenburg landed gentry because of crimes committed by this highway robbery. The name Preensberg points to the family of the Knights of Preen than the previous owner. This place was probably inhabited in Slavic times. Preensberg as the district is devastated since 1970 and was subsequently cleared.

The municipal area is characterized still agricultural.

In Kalsow a modern nursing home was built.

The district Gamehl was over 600 years the headquarters of the von Stralendorff. In 1860, Franz von Stralendorff (* 1805, † 1883), the present mansion Gamehl built in neo-gothic style.

Transport links

Between the hamlets Benz and Kalsow the B 105 runs ( Wismar -Rostock ). The cross Wismar ( A 20 / A 14) is located about six kilometers from Benz. The Kalsow railway station is on the railway line Wismar -Rostock.
